HIP 11164 is a A-type (White) star.

At a distance of roughly 1,042 light-years, HIP 11164 is a distant star lying deep within the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 11164 is classified as a spectral class A star (A-type (White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 11164 has an apparent magnitude of +9.24,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its blue-white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.270.
